Partnership Continued, CATL And BMW’s Cylindrical Battery Cell Supply

BMW’s Cylindrical Battery Cell
A multi-year agreement successfully formed, CATL and BMW Group’s alliance on the supply of cylindrical battery cells.
Sustainably-produced, the battery cells will power the German carmaker's new series of electric models of its NEUE KLASSE starting from 2025.
With the new round cells, the sixth-gen of BMW eDrive technology used in the NEUE KLASSE will be a major leap in EV technology with regards to energy density, charging speed and range.
BMW AG’s management board member for purchasing and supplier network, Joachim Post remarked, "We are delighted that the BMW Group and CATL are expanding their successful cooperation. We will continue our partnership for the next generation of battery cells from 2025 onwards. Our two companies will continue to lead the way in the future and are clearly committed to sustainable, environmentally-responsible practices."

BMW’s Cylindrical Battery Cell
According to the agreement, CATL will deliver to BMW Group the new cylindrical battery cells, which come with a standard diameter of 46 MM.
It will be produced at two of CATL's future battery plants in China and Europe, each with an annual capacity of up to 20-GWh dedicated to BMW Group.
Also, CATL will primarily utilize renewable energies and secondary materials for the production of the high-performance battery cells.
Notably, cobalt and lithium elements used for the new generation of battery cells will be sourced from certified mines.

The combination of BMW Group's NEUE KLASSE architecture and CATL's innovative low-carbon battery technologies will enable both companies to maintain their leading position.
Specifically in e-mobility transition in Europe and the world, marking another important milestone for the special partnership between the two entities with shared vision for a greener future.
CATL’s founder and chairman, Robin Zeng, concluded, "The BMW Group is a special and primary partner to CATL. With our diverse cutting-edge portfolio of products and technologies, we are confident to offer the best solution to power BMW Group's future-generation electric luxury vehicles. We look forward to developing and delivering more competitive and sustainable solutions for our partners to promote global drive for e-mobility and energy transition."
